Kodiak diverted from Borneo to Palu
A light aircraft, donated by an Island-based company has been providing emergency aid to Indonesia in the wake of a major earthquake and tsunami.
David and Alison Dorricott, who run AFD Group in Lezayre, acquired the specialised Kodiak plane 10 years ago to celebrate the company's 25th anniversary.
It was donated to the charity Mission Aviation Fellowship, or MAF, and is now based in Borneo delivering day to day support for remote areas.
However, David says he's been touched to see the aircraft being used to help people in Indonesia. . . .
